This document summarizes lessons learned from initial trials of EduFeedr, a tool for aggregating student blogs in MOOCs. Key findings include: (1) comments feeds are not always easily located, (2) linking posts to assignments can be challenging, and (3) only recent items are included in syndication feeds. Future work aims to improve aggregation across services and provide visualization widgets for external sites. EduFeedr was developed as an open source Elgg plugin to support distributed learning across Web 2.0 applications.
